Technical Specifications

Series -
Package Tube
Part Status Obsolete
Amplifier Type Differential
Number of Circuits 1
Output Type -
Slew Rate 2.6V/µs
Gain Bandwidth Product -
-3db Bandwidth 200 kHz
Current - Input Bias -
Voltage - Input Offset 120 µV
Current - Supply 1.5mA
Current - Output / Channel 20 mA
Voltage - Supply, Single/Dual (±) ±5V ~ 18V
Operating Temperature -40°C ~ 85°C
Mounting Type Through Hole
Package / Case 8-DIP (0.300", 7.62mm)
Supplier Device Package 8-PDIP
